Good entry for Drumhorc Hill Climb
The best in sports car class and 3rd overall was Rudi Gage in ultra light Maguire Mini on 57.02 seconds. The Ford Escort brigade was won by Wesley Patterson in 57.55 seconds from Michael Colon and John Waring, all in 16 valve engine cars.
The fastest two-litre eight-valve engined cars was Andrew McGaffin in his immaculately prepared MK1 Escort on 60.16 seconds from Rory McPolin in a MK2 Escort on 61.58 seconds followed by his father Gerard on 62.32 seconds.

Hide AdThis event is not only a benefit to car enthusiasts but also to the following charities: The National Kidney Research Fund, Newry Hospice and Imperial Cancer Research Fund.

CLASS WINNERS - Class 2: Adrain Mulholland, Bellaghy, Ford Escort - 63.83 seconds; Class 6: Gordon Buckley, Newtownards, MG Midget - 63.38 seconds;
Class 7: Geoffrey Kidd, Lurgan, Tiger Catt - 61.32 seconds; Class 9:Rudi Gage, Ballymoney, Maguire Mini - 57.02 seconds; Class 10: Alan Cassells, Lurgan, Peugeot 106 - 63.83 seconds; Class 11: Wesley Patterson, Lisburn, Ford Escort - 57.05 seconds; Class 12: Alan Woods, Banbridge, Mazda RX7 - 63.85 seconds; Class 14: Chris McKimm, Gilford, Jedi 750 - 63.14 seconds; Class 15: Graham Thompon, Antim, GTR Turbo - 59.29 seconds; Class 17: Roger Corry, Hollywood, Riley 12-4SP - 77.84 seconds.
